The University of Law (#ULaw) formerly the College of Law, is the oldest and largest law training provider in the UK, with the largest law student population and more than 2400 training contracts available to its LPC course students.
Ulaw claimed to have an impressive 97% employment rate for LPC graduates therefore decided to offer its students 50% cash back should they not find employment after 9 months of graduation.
The one year LPC course accepts students with a qualifying law degree while those students with a non-qualifying law degree will have to study a one year Graduate Diploma in Law (GDL) before entering LPC course.
Ulaw also claimed to have one of the most comprehensive job search engines for law students in the UK. More than 2000 jobs are posted online for its students to use. Anyone who accepted a Conditional Offer will have the privalege to use this service.
Ulaw has campuses in London, Birmingham, Manchester, Leeds, Chester, Guildford, Exeter and Bristol, tuition fees are very reasonable for international students. Guided price at around £10,590 p.a. in London and cheaper at other centres for GDL and £15,240 in London for LPC.
